Medha Patkar denied entry by the locals

‘Social Activist’ Medha Patkar faced strong protest and public ire when she attempted to visit Dhinkia village in the Jagatsinghpur district of Odisha. Patkar wanted to meet the people opposing the proposed mega steel plant by the JSW group.

The main agenda of Medha Patkar visiting the Odisha village was to meet Debendra Swain, who was leading the protest against the proposed JSW plant, and is currently lodged in Kujang jail. After meeting him, she was heading towards Dhinkia village to meet Swain’s family. She was accompanied by Sudarshan Pradhan, general secretary of Samajwadi Party, Prof Manoranjan Mohanty and farmer leader Lingaraj.

However, she along with her four-member team had to retract from Dhinkia village, as local villagers in favour of the protest staged a protest against the entry of Medha Patkar into their village. The locals opposed her entry saying that Patkar along with her team’s entry had the capability of disrupting peace and brotherhood in the village.

Reportedly, one of the villagers, Nirvaya Samantray said, “We are fine and living in harmony. We don’t know why she is coming to our village. We will not allow any leader to enter our village and create disturbance.”

According to Medha Patkar, she had taken permission from local police for her visit, an assertion rebuffed by ASP Jagatsinghpur. ASP Nimai Sethhi said, “The police was not informed about Patkar’s visit. We came to know about it only later. Patkar should have sought a written permission.”

Dhinkia villagers want industry

The protest against the so-called activist Medha Patkar was led by prominent anti-POSCO movement leader Sisir Mohapatra, who raised slogans like “go-back” and said that the villagers of Dhinkia do not want the interference of the likes of Patkar.

“We had been facing the ire of climate change over the past few years. Cyclones and floods leave our villages devastated. If JSW sets up its steel plant and develops the place, villagers would be spared the scourge of natural disasters,” Mohapatra maintained.

This is first pro-industry action by the villagers of Dhinkia on such a large scale. The villagers who stopped Medha Patkar communicated that they have voluntarily supported the JSW project. The protest can be seen in light of the withdrawal of Pohang Iron and Steel Company (POSCO). Earlier, POSCO had planned to set up a 12 million-tonnes capacity steel project at the site with an investment of ₹ 52000 crores, which it later withdrew following public resistance.
